Turnaround Strategy
A set of actions taken by a company in an attempt to reverse a period of decline or poor performance.
Outplacement Counseling
Support services provided by organizations to help former employees transition to new jobs, offering career guidance, resume advice, and interview preparation.
Differentiation Strategy
A business approach where a company seeks to be unique in its industry along some dimensions valued by customers.
Performance Management
Is the general set of activities carried out by the organization to change (improve) employee performance.
